Description of the work:
This fascinating portfolio includes 27 engravings on America. The album is title Amerique and was published in Paris circa 1865 by F. Chardon Aine.
The steel engraved plates are loose in publisher's red half-cloth portfolio with gilt title on the upper cover. The engravings include 25 buildings or landscapes and 2 portraits completed by Outhwaite, Willmann, Colin, Lalaisse, Aubert, Delannoy, Nargeot, and Foulquier. The illustrations were done by by Lebreton, Noel, Fichot, Willmann, and Janet. Included in the views are Niagara Falls, Louisville, New Orleans, Memphis, Hudson River, the White House, Havana, Montevideo, Verazruz, Lima, Buenos Aires, and Rio de Janeiro. The portraits are of Maximilian I, Emperor of Mexico and H.M. Dom Pedro II, Emperor of Brazil.
